The initial blockchain was produced in 2009 as a new sort of database for the virtual currency Bitcoin , where all transactions could be stored without having any banks or governments involved.Maersk and IBM started operating on a version of its software that would be open to absolutely everyone involved with every container. When customs authorities signed off on a document, they could quickly upload a copy of it, with a digital signature, so that everybody else involved — including Maersk and government authorities — could see that it was total. If there had been disputes later, absolutely everyone could go back to the record and be confident that no 1 had altered it in the meantime.
